1. 准备工作与环境搭建
通过GitHub学生认证可获取免费域名和托管服务,推荐使用Namecheap的免费.me域名注册方案。创建GitHub仓库作为网站文件存储空间,利用Cloudflare管理DNS解析实现域名与仓库的自动同步。本地开发建议安装Visual Studio Code等免费编辑器。

2. 选择零成本技术方案
推荐采用静态网页生成器构建方案:
- Hugo/Jekyll:支持Markdown快速生成HTML
- GitHub Pages:免费托管静态网站
- Cloudflare CDN:加速全球访问速度
通过模板引擎可快速实现响应式布局,避免重复编写CSS样式。
3. 网站文件结构规划
建立标准化的本地文件夹体系:
- assets:存放图片/字体/多媒体文件
- css:样式表文件(建议使用Bootstrap框架)
- js:交互脚本文件
- posts:Markdown格式的博客内容
4. 内容制作与部署流程
使用HTML5语义化标签构建页面框架:
- 头部用
包含网站标题 - 主体内容使用
和划分模块 - 页脚信息放入
通过Git命令将本地修改推送至GitHub仓库,Cloudflare会自动完成部署更新。
通过静态生成器与免费托管服务的组合,可在2小时内完成个人网站搭建。定期使用Markdown更新内容,结合SEO优化技巧可提升搜索引擎可见度。建议选择持续维护的开源模板保持技术更新。